Looking for an on-line stamping community with swaps, challenges and contest and also a place to discuss your passion for stamping with others? Yes? Then go check out Rubber Stamp Chat!

If you’re creating handmade birthday cards for anyone born in the Spring or Summer than florals are always a popular theme. Flowers bring so much color to a design and they work well with so many different styles and for so many occasions other than birthdays too. When I’m stuck for a card idea I always reach for my flower stamps and dies, you just can’t go wrong with all those beautiful buds and blooms! So today, let’s get inspired by some floral card ideas for birthdays.

12 Floral Birthday Cards for Spring and Summer

Jill’s beautiful design uses a no-line coloring technique, stamping the florals in a light brown and water coloring them for a soft feminine look. There’s also a die cut white on white label for the sentiment that combines stamping and die cutting. Take a closer look at the Hero Arts blog.

12 Floral Birthday Cards for Spring and Summer

Amy’s card captures all the joy of Summer with a beach scene created with dies. The beach bag is filled with bright tropical flowers along with a sun hat and flip flops on the sandy beach. She added some fun embellishments to the bag and a stamped sentiment to finish it off. Learn more at the Taylored Expressions blog.

12 Floral Birthday Cards for Spring and Summer

This magnificent Magnolia card has stamped flowers colored with bold green leaves and a touch of yellow on the white flowers. The simple ink blended blue background highlights the florals up top with the stamped sentiment down below and a few gems for shine. These products are from Picket Fence Studio.

12 Floral Birthday Cards for Spring and Summer

Just like Dana’s card many have clean and simple backgrounds to really let the flowers shine on the design. Her purple basket is filled with colorful die cut flowers and has a white card base with a small bit of black ink splatter. I love the metallic touches she included for the label and handles! She breaks it all down at The Greetery blog.

12 Floral Birthday Cards for Spring and Summer

Laura’s stunning card has a cascade of florals and leaves, all die cut from colored cardstocks with a bit of inking added for shading. Notice how it goes off the edge of the card for added interest and also how the flowers nestle and curve around the sentiment. Take a closer look at the Simon Says Stamp blog

12 Floral Birthday Cards for Spring and Summer

Dominique’s terrific teal birthday card has a large stamped floral background with inked and heat embossed edges for some shine and texture. For the large sentiment she used a kissing technique by stamping the same florals on to a solid sentiment stamp to transfer the design and then embossed in teal. Find her project directions on the Ranger Ink blog.

12 Floral Birthday Cards for Spring and Summer

Sherri’s wonderful card also has a frame of flowers that she stamped and colored in soft pastels, adding an additional stamped butterfly and sentiment popped up on the frame. She also turned the frame into a shaker card with a scripted stamped background. I spotted her idea on the Gina K. Designs Instagram page.

12 Floral Birthday Cards for Spring and Summer

Aiysha’s beautiful bold birthday bouquet card is full of love with a large die cut and inked XOXO and stamped sentiment along with a bold red inked background on the diagonal. I love the bunny peeking out of the stamped flowers and the pops of green and blue that work so nicely with all the red. Take a closer peek at the Mama Elephant blog.

12 Floral Birthday Cards for Spring and Summer

Carol’s amazing Iris card has a heartfelt stamped sentiment with die cut flowers tied with a bow on a dry embossed background. She added extra texture with polka dots on the bow with a gel pen and ink splatters in purple and yellow on the background as well as inking on the flowers and leaves. Find all the details on the Honey Bee Stamps blog.

12 Floral Birthday Cards for Spring and Summer

Kristina’s pretty card has an ombre inked background from purple to pink to yellow to coordinate with the colors on her stamped flowers. To color in those flowers she used ink pads, a foam blender stick and stencils for deep rich coloring. Watch her video tutorial on the K. Werner Design blog.

12 Floral Birthday Cards for Spring and Summer

Nina’s card uses a black out technique for a stunning floral birthday design! She ran white cardstock through the die cutting machine in a floral embossing folder and then colored the flowers with small brushes and ink blending. Then she took a dark blue ink pad and swiped it over the entire panel, adding dots with a stencil and some gems. Watch her video tutorial at the Nina- Marie Design blog.

I hope these wonderful floral birthday cards have brought you some smiles and inspiration today!
